The Modular Chillers Market was valued at USD 3.1 Bill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 4.6 Billion by 2030, rising at a CAGR of 6.70%. This growth is fueled by the rising global demand for energy-efficient and sustainable cooling technologies. Modular chillers are emerging as a preferred solution due to their ability to scale capacity based on load requirements, thereby optimizing energy consumption and reducing operational costs. These systems are particularly effective for both new installations and retrofit projects where efficiency and adaptability are paramount.

A major factor accelerating market growth is the increasing emphasis on reducing carbon emissions, spurred by environmental regulations and government-led sustainability initiatives. Modular chillers align well with these objectives by offering eco-friendly alternatives to conventional cooling systems. Additionally, rapid advancements in smart technologies - such as the integration of IoT, artificial intelligence, and automated control systems - are improving operational performance, enabling predictive maintenance, and enhancing system efficiency. This combination of sustainability and technology is positioning modular chillers as a vital component in modern HVAC strategies across commercial, residential, and industrial sectors.

Key Market Drivers

Rising Demand for Energy-Efficient and Sustainable Cooling Solutions

The growing need for energy-efficient and environmentally responsible cooling systems is a central driver of the global modular chillers market. As global energy use and climate concerns escalate, industries and building operators are prioritizing HVAC solutions that balance performance with sustainability.

Modular chillers are inherently more energy-efficient than traditional units because they allow staged capacity expansion, ensuring that only the required energy is used to meet real-time cooling demands. This load-based operation significantly reduces energy wastage and allows for optimized system performance, especially in varying climatic and occupancy conditions.

This demand is further reinforced by supportive regulatory frameworks and green building standards, encouraging the adoption of low-emission and high-efficiency HVAC equipment. In both developed and developing economies, businesses are increasingly turning to modular chillers to achieve long-term cost savings, reduced carbon footprints, and compliance with environmental benchmarks.

Key Market Challenges

High Initial Capital Investment and Cost Sensitivity in Developing Regions

A key challenge hindering widespread adoption of modular chillers is the substantial upfront investment required for procurement and installation. While these systems deliver considerable savings over their lifecycle, the initial cost remains a barrier, especially for SMEs and public-sector projects in emerging markets.

Modular chillers incorporate advanced technologies such as variable speed drives, high-efficiency compressors, smart controllers, and IoT-enabled monitoring - components that contribute to their higher price point. In addition, their installation often requires integration with Building Management Systems (BMS) and professional engineering expertise, further increasing implementation costs.

This cost sensitivity is particularly pronounced in regions where energy tariffs are relatively low or where financial incentives for energy-efficient infrastructure are limited. As a result, stakeholders in such markets may hesitate to invest in modular chillers, opting instead for conventional systems with lower upfront costs despite higher long-term operating expenses.

Key Market Trends

Integration of Smart Technologies and IoT for Predictive Maintenance and Efficiency

The incorporation of smart technologies, particularly IoT and AI, is emerging as a key trend in the global modular chillers market. These systems are increasingly embedded with advanced sensors and smart controls that provide real-time data on performance metrics such as compressor status, refrigerant pressure, ambient temperature, and energy usage.

This real-time monitoring enables dynamic load adjustment and seamless integration with centralized building control platforms, significantly improving energy efficiency and reliability. Furthermore, the use of AI-powered analytics allows predictive maintenance by identifying anomalies and potential failures before they escalate, reducing unplanned downtime and extending equipment lifespan.

This trend is especially relevant for mission-critical environments such as data centers, healthcare facilities, and high-occupancy commercial buildings, where uninterrupted HVAC performance is crucial. As intelligent infrastructure becomes more prevalent, the demand for modular chillers equipped with these capabilities is expected to accelerate, transforming the role of HVAC systems from reactive assets to proactive energy management tools.
